“Lucid dream wake screaming.” That's a line from Nintendo's latest video revealing Tomodachi Life which is making the jump from Japan to North America and Europe. It's also immediately followed by cult-like dancing around Nintendo's classic failed Virtual Boy system. From there is just gets more strange.

The video features big names from the Nintendo world, including big boss Satoru Iwata, Nintedo America's smiling good guy Reggie Fils-Aime and Zelda creator Eiji Aonuma and others all playing games, and living the Tomodachi Life. The 3DS game takes place on an island that players inhabit with your Mii friends where pandemonium surely ensues.

Tomodachi Life drops on 3DS in North America and Europe on June 6.
